                                                    Boon of Quick Casting Choose one of your spells of 1st through 3rd level that has a casting time of 1 action. That spellâs casting time is now 1 bonus action for you.

                                                    A Torch burns for 1 hour, casting Bright Light in a 20-foot radius and Dim Light for an additional 20 feet. When you take the Attack action, you can attack with the Torch, using it as a Simple Melee weapon. On a hit, the target takes 1 Fire damage.
